An auto focusing mechanism is provided in a surveying instrument, such as an electronic level, that is capable of automatically focusing a telescope on a sighted staff. As a focusing lens ( 21 b) is moved by a motor ( 41 ) along the optical axis of a telescope ( 20 ), the image of a staff ( 1 ) sighted by the telescope ( 20 ) is converted into an electrical signal by a line sensor ( 24 ). The output signal of the line sensor ( 24 ) is converted into a digital signal by an A/D converter ( 27 ) and stored in a RAM ( 28 ). Based on the data stored in the RAM ( 28 ), a microcomputer ( 3 ) monitors frequencies of the component signals, or wavelets, contained in the output signal of the line sensor ( 24 ) stored in the RAM ( 28 ). When a particular frequency of the output signal associated with the position of the focusing lens ( 21 b) is detected a determination is made that the focusing lens ( 21 b) is located at a focusing position, and the distance from the telescope ( 20 ) to the staff ( 1 ) is calculated.
